Situated on the main piste, Chalet Le Panoramic boasts the most prestigious location in La Clusaz.With breath taking views of the mountain range and the entire village (which is an easy five minutes walk away) the whole family is able to ski to and from the chalet door to no less than five ski lifts; beginners button lift, two cable cars and two chair lifts which place you directly onto any of the numerous superb slopes.What gives Chalet Le Panoramic the edge over the rest is individuality and personal attention to detail, this lies at the heart of the chalet where the owners: Simon, Lisa and their team of four can often be found cooking up delights in their state of the art kitchen, tending the roaring fire, manning the bar or readying the hot tub!

Before posting, each Tripadvisor review goes through an automated tracking system, which collects information, answering the following questions: how, what, where and when. If the system detects something that potentially contradicts our community guidelines, the review is not published.
When the system detects a problem, a review may be automatically rejected, sent to the reviewer for validation, or manually reviewed by our team of content specialists, who work 24/7 to maintain the quality of the reviews on our site.
Our team checks each review posted on the site disputed by our community as not meeting our community guidelines.

On the all arranged for us minibus transfer from Geneva we met fellow guest Matt who said that he had been to Chalet Panoramic many times, I think it was 8. We wondered why would anybody visit one chalet and resort that many times, well now we know why. Lisa, Simon and their team provided a fun, relaxed, no fuss environment that was perfect for us. The chalet is in a fabulous position, very comfortable, magnificent views and ski in, ski out. Always smiling, nothing was too much trouble for the team. Lift passes collected, chauffeur driven to ski and boot hire and lessons drop off, skis/boots returned for you, Andrew, Ed, Buzz, Emily and Dan, thank you, you were a big part in making our week memorable. Buzz and Emily provided great food, creative and delicious. Canapes that were a meal in themselves, and G &T's, were a perfect way to wind down before dinner. Meals were a delightful time of waiting excitedly for each course. Cheese, coffee, chocs and that last extra glass of wine were a glorious end to each evening on those oh so comfy sofas Snow was good, varied and there is something for all. Particularly good for beginners, especially Beauregard. Often beginners are parked in a little area at the bottom of the mountain on the rubbish snow. This is a marvellous plateau with great views, great snow and easy runs which whilst not long for the experienced are long for beginners. Snowlife has a great relationship with ESI ski school who were brilliant for everybody in the chalet. Overall La Clusaz and Chalet Panoramic were wonderful, we loved it. Most of those staying in the chalet on our week were returnees which says it all about the Snowlife experience. We look forward to becoming a "returnee" too.
